#336a16 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#336a16 is composed of 20% red, 41.6%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.2% yellow and 58.4% black. It has a hue angle of 99.3 degrees, a saturation of 65.6% and a lightness of 25.1%. #336a16 color hex could be obtained by blending #66d42c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

Shades and Tints of #336a16

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040902 is the darkest color, while #f9fdf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#336a16

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f433d is the less saturated color, while #2d7e02 is the most saturated one.
